Planting Hope: Honouring Mya’s Memory With New Beginnings
Mya’s Place has always held a special meaning for the community of St Paul’s Catholic Primary School in Billingham. The beautiful willow tunnel, planted in memory of Mya - a cherished pupil who sadly passed away at the age of six - has been a place of comfort, reflection and joy for many years.
